Hard ticks are found mostly in cool, moist, woody areas where deer, birds, and other vertebrates that they like to feast on are present. The more common Lyme Disease is spread by the Western black-legged ‘hard’ tick that likes to feed on white-tailed deer. Tick-borne relapsing fever (TBRF) can come from both hard and soft ticks, however, they tend to come from soft ticks in Yosemite. The fever gets its name from infected people having flu-like symptoms that last just a few days but tend to return, or “relapse” if left untreated. It is an illness that has similar symptoms to Lyme Disease, including fever, headache, nausea, and joint and muscle aches. In Yosemite, ticks may carry two types of diseases: the well-known Lyme Disease and Relapsing Fever, a.k.a borelliosis.īorelliosis is a disease caused by the Borrelia bacterium spread by ticks. Like mosquitoes, some ticks are hosts to a number of diseases, albeit very different ones than their flying, buzzing counterparts. There are two kinds of ticks based on appearance – “hard ticks”, which are ticks with a ‘plate’ on their back called a scutum, as well as visible mouthparts when the tick is viewed from above, and “soft ticks” – ticks without a scutum, no visible mouthparts, and a larger body than hard ticks. They also feed on reptiles and cold-blooded creatures like lizards and snakes. Ticks are generally found in grassy and shady areas around the national park during spring and summer when there’s more deer, mice, squirrels, and other animals that they can feed on. They are oval-shaped and flat in appearance (at least until they’ve had a meal), with adults having eight legs and larvae with just six. In addition to simple assignment of single character codes to keys, Ukelele can assign multiple-character strings and can create “dead keys”, where a keystroke sets a new state that modifies the output of the following keystroke.Ī more flexible, cross-plaform keyboard utility for macOS 10.7 (Lion) and later is Keyman. (The Character Viewer or Character Palette, available in the Input menu if it has been enabled in System Preferences, and shown with Show Emoji & Symbols, is a great place to find the characters.) keylayout files, where the desired characters can simply be dragged onto keys as needed. Ukelele aims to simplify keyboard layout editing by providing a graphical interface to. However, modifying keyboard layouts-let alone creating entirely new keyboard layouts, such as for a new script-by directly editing the XML text is tedious and error-prone. Since version 10.2, macOS has supported an XML-based format for keyboard layouts (. Ukelele is a Unicode Keyboard Layout Editor for macOS. So, we're going to start building this Photoshop system by putting an Intel Core i7 at its heart. AMD makes some good CPUs, but for Photoshop you should be looking at Intel processors. Here's a benchmark to support all the above statements, and based on my testing these conclusions are just as applicable to Photoshop CS6 as they were to CS5 or 5.5. Intel CPUs trump AMD silicon, speed of the CPU matters, and pushing the cores beyond four doesn't have a huge impact on performance. When it comes to Photoshop, there are three CPU-related facts that you have to accept. Let's take a look at these four components in more detail.

True enameling, however, is a pricier project. Much like reglazing, this process includes sanding the surface and applying paint in a color of your choice. Painting enamel onto a bathtub costs $350 to $600. This is a significantly less expensive alternative that takes much less time. When you read about re-enameling a tub, most pros are talking about repainting it with enamel. Most cast iron units have an enamel coating that can chip or crack. Resurfacing and regular cleaning can keep this type in good condition for more than 100 years. If it chips or scratches, the metal may rust quickly.Ĭast iron was the standard in bathtubs for decades until synthetic materials like fiberglass rose in popularity. This material usually has a surface layer of porcelain or enamel. Refinishing a cast iron tub costs $350 to $600. In this case, you’ll want to hire a pro with experience handling antiques. If you have a solid porcelain tub, it’s probably 100+ years old. Most in this style have a cast iron or steel base with a thin layer of porcelain on top.
